Abstract
Señor editor: En Chile, la reforma de salud trajo consigo la implementación de los Establecimientos Autogestionados en Red que comprenden aquellos recintos hospitalarios dependientes de los servicios de salud con la mayor complejidad técnica, desarrollo de especialidades, organización administrativa y número de prestaciones, lo que les permite mayor espacio para la toma de decisiones, flexibilidad y autonomía para la asignación de recursos, estableciendo una nueva modalidad de gestión, junto con el fortalecimiento de la participación ciudadana.
